Akpabio begs kinsmen to shun hatred ahead of Feb poll

Former Minister of Niger Delta Affairs and All Progressive Congress (APC) candidate for Akwa North West senatorial district Chief Godswill Akpabio has pleaded with his kinsmen to forgive and vote him for senate in February general election.

Speaking to newsmen on Sunday after Thanksgiving Service at Catholic Church in Ukana for the victory at the Supreme Court, Akpabio said the achievements he recorded in Niger Delta Ministry should melt the heart of his opponent to return him to the Red Chambers.

The immediate past Niger Delta Affairs Minister who arrived the Victor Attah International Airport, Uyo was welcomed by a mammoth crowd of supporters said he is expecting a change of heart from his opponent.

He insisted that he won the 2019 Senatorial election but was betrayed and robbed of victory by persons close to him, referring to his betrayers as “Judases”.

He said, “The victory was very fertile for the APC in 2019 until a lot of brothers of Joseph decided to sell Joseph to Egypt and then this time around what we are praying to God is that those brothers who sold Joseph to Egypt should no longer do so.

“Joseph has gone to Egypt, he has brought laurels, he has completed the NDDC office, he has built barracks, he has built hospitals, he has done so much in the Niger Delta region, he completed the forensic audit and positioned the NDDC for effectiveness.

“Joseph is back now. Allow Joseph to ascend the seat so that Joseph can continue to offer services to the system and the people of the Senatorial district. So I think we are not going to have a lot of Judases again. It was an implosion, not an explosion”.

Akpabio, however, said that he has forgiven all those who betrayed him and urged them to join hands to work for the victory of all APC candidates in the forthcoming elections.

“So what I think is that this time around all hands must be on deck and that is why the priest asked that I should stand up and shout that I have forgiven you.

Already I am a man that is known for instant forgiveness. And I say that all those who betrayed me, I have forgiven you. Come back home and I will accept you. Where I also offended you please forgive me so that there will be Comradeship and brotherliness with love. Where there is love there will be cooperation and progress”, he said.
